Output e109406a5096496fcd671a487faf0714b77a0b36fdc5d76d90db97505f0a5aef:0

value
2028583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a786ad5ee8f4e2a324a8398f01b3ce3643b5169e OP_EQUAL
address
3Gxp77m8yzLNifnPoTv21MEh8tm4cXXmVW
transaction
e109406a5096496fcd671a487faf0714b77a0b36fdc5d76d90db97505f0a5aef
confirmations
186322
spent
true